Lich. Univ.: 441 (1810).
Basionym: Lichen divaricata L., Syst. Nat. ed. 12: 713 (1767).
Thallus: flaccid, pendulous, straw-colored, subcylindrical to flattened or angular, wrinkled, the cortex broken annularly, cottony and stringlike within, dichotomously branched, the branches strongly divergent, long, sometimes beset with prickles, the tips long-tapered, and filiform, darkening. Apothecia small to middle-sized, 2-6 mm across, infrequent, lateral, the disk concave to flat, the exciple finally much wrinkled, spores ellipsoid, 5-10 / 3.5 - 6 µm (Fink 1935: 340).
Photobiont: Trebouxia spec.
